The street in brief

Sales on Dorchester Road are mostly semi-detached houses. The median sale price is £243,750, about 14% below the typical DY9 sale. On floor area that works out near £2,988 per square metre, in line with the district's £2,950. Recent sales have moved in step with the wider district. With 30 sales across 22 homes since 2001, homes here come to market only rarely.

Dorchester Road's £243,750 median sits about 14% below DY9's £285,000; on floor space it runs £2,988/m² against the district's £2,950/m².

Street and DY9 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
